Q. How do you tell if a skull is a primate?

Features that distinguish the primate skull from that of most other mammals include orbital convergence and orbital frontation, the presence of a postorbital bar, and an increase in cranial base flexion along with a decrease in the cranial base angle.

Q. What do all primates have in common?

What do most living primates have in common?

  • Large brains (in relation to body size)
  • Vision more important than sense of smell.
  • Hands adapted for grasping.
  • Long life spans and slow growth.
  • Few offspring, usually one at a time.
  • Complex social groups.

Q. Is an IQ of 130 considered gifted?

For defining categories the international literature usually uses cut-offs of 115 – 129 as mildly gifted, 130 – 144 as moderately gifted, 145 – 159 as highly gifted, and above 160 as extremely gifted.

Q. Does IQ increase with age?

Age. IQ can change to some degree over the course of childhood. In one longitudinal study, the mean IQ scores of tests at ages 17 and 18 were correlated at r=0.86 with the mean scores of tests at ages five, six, and seven and at r=0.96 with the mean scores of tests at ages 11, 12, and 13.
